Hacking To The Gateitō kanako × hatsune miku66rank/position

[Hatsune Miku x Steins;Gate] Hacking to the Gate [Cover]
Hacking To The Gateitō kanako × hatsune miku

This is a work in which Miku sings the song used as the opening theme for the TV anime Steins;Gate.

Despite faithfully reproducing elements like the original song’s vocal accents, it still retains that distinctive Hatsune Miku quality, which is wonderful.

Venus and Jesusyakushimaru etsuko × hatsune miku68rank/position

[Hatsune Miku] Venus and Jesus [Anime Song Cover Festival] / Yakushimaru Etsuko – Venus to Jesus [Ae_Pi Remix] feat. Hatsune Miku
Venus and Jesusyakushimaru etsuko × hatsune miku

The whispery vocals and the cute, poppy lyrics are a perfect match for Hatsune Miku! Etsuko Yakushimaru’s 2010 release “Venus to Jesus” is a captivating song with distinctive phrases and a melody that sticks in your head.

It was used as the opening theme for the anime Arakawa Under the Bridge, enhancing the series’ mysterious atmosphere.

The rhythmic drums and electro mix from the Etsuko Yakushimaru × Hatsune Miku collaboration are irresistible!

The Comical Dream of Mrs. PumpkinHatsune Miku69rank/position

Mrs. Pumpkin's Comical Dream | Piano Arranged by haru
The Comical Dream of Mrs. PumpkinHatsune Miku

A perfect track for the Halloween season has arrived.

Created by Hachi (now known as Kenshi Yonezu), this piece captivates with a mysterious world woven through Hatsune Miku’s vocals.

Its darkly comical vibe and addictive melody leave a strong impression.

Released in October 2009, it became highly popular in the Vocaloid scene and remains a beloved Halloween staple today.

It was also included in the Project DIVA game series, winning even more fans.
